Part 1Local government elections

Observers

10Attendance of observers

(1)

A relevant officer may limit the number of observers who may be present at any proceedings at any one time in pursuance of section 8 or 9.

(2)

In this section and section 11—

observers” means persons entitled to exercise the rights conferred by section 8(2) or 9(3),

a relevant officer” means—

(a)

in the case of proceedings at a polling station, the presiding officer,

(b)

in the case of any other proceedings, the returning officer,

(c)

such other person as a person mentioned in paragraph (a) or (b) authorises for the purposes of the proceedings mentioned in that paragraph.
